Justine is an analyst for a sleep study center. She believes that the average adult in a certain city spends more than 7.2 hours sleeping daily. To test this claim, she selects a random sample of 63 adults from the city. The following is the data from this study:

  • The alternative hypothesis Ha:μ>7.2.
  • The sample mean number of hours slept per night by the 63 adults is 7.52 hours.
  • The sample standard deviation is 1.14 hours.
  • The test statistic is calculated as 2.23.

Using the information above and the portion of the t− table below, choose the correct p− value and interpretation for this hypothesis test.

Values for right-tail areas under the t-distribution curve

Probability 0.10 0.05 0.025 0.01 0.005
Degrees of Freedom
60 1.296 1.671 2.000 2.390 2.660
61 1.296 1.670 2.000 2.389 2.659
62 1.295 1.670 1.999 2.388 2.657
63 1.295 1.669 1.998 2.387 2.656
64 1.295 1.669 1.998 2.386 2.655
65 1.295 1.669 1.997 2.385 2.654
66 1.295 1.668 1.997 2.384 2.652
67 1.294 1.668 1.996 2.383 2.651
68 1.294 1.668 1.995 2.382 2.650
69 1.294 1.667 1.995 2.382 2.649

Select the correct answer below:

The probability of observing a value of t0=2.23 or more if the null hypothesis is true is between 0.05 and 0.10.

The probability of observing a value of t0=2.23 or more if the null hypothesis is true is between 0.01 and 0.025.

The probability of observing a value of t0=2.23 or less if the null hypothesis is true is between 0.01 and 0.025.

The probability of observing a value of t0=2.23 or more if the null hypothesis is true is between 0.025 and 0.05.

Answer #1

Given that, sample size = 63

sample mean = 7.52 and sample standard deviation = 1.14

The null and alternative hypotheses are,

H0 : μ = 7.2

Ha : μ > 7.2

Test statistic is,

=> Test statistic = t = 2.23

Degrees of freedom = 63 - 1 = 62

Using T-table we get, range of p-value at 62 degrees of freedom for test statistic = 2.23 is,

0.01 < p-value < 0.025

Answer : The probability of observing a value of t0=2.23 or more if the null hypothesis is true is between 0.01 and 0.025.
